Output 5ccc805c63e3c9ab68f4e88caa32d808f0fddfc61a9fa76ff63ad2d20b4ecb06:21

value
166274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b89498b24237ebd0249871e5ee586b951c5f0fdf OP_EQUAL
address
3JWzGWCgsMSSPnghv99ntxYN59XdP1qPYj
transaction
5ccc805c63e3c9ab68f4e88caa32d808f0fddfc61a9fa76ff63ad2d20b4ecb06
confirmations
170
spent
true